WPF все ще вартий того?
2024WPF витримав випробування часом і продовжує активно розробляти корпоративне програмне забезпечення через 18 років після першого випуску. Він продовжує бути сумісним з останніми версіями Windows, і це не зміниться. 19 лютого 2024 р.
Використання Авалонія Avalonia є альтернативою WPF з відкритим кодом. Він дуже активний і має команду, яка його підтримує. Він схожий на WPF, і ви побачите, що вам не потрібно вносити занадто багато змін у свій код, коли ви переходите з WPF.
Він був розроблений, щоб замінити Winforms, основну структуру інтерфейсу користувача для настільних програм Windows з 2002 року. WinForms використовується і сьогодні, WPF пропонує більш сучасну та візуально привабливу структуру інтерфейсу користувача, побудовану на основі DirectX.
Духовний наступник WPF, Авалонія надає знайомий досвід розробника, дозволяючи створювати багаті, високопродуктивні настільні програми для Windows, macOS і Linux, усе з єдиної кодової бази.
WPF має потужну систему зв’язування та підтримує MVVM (Model-View-ViewModel) для створення сучасних настільних програм. Якщо вам подобається розробка на основі XAML і ви хочете створювати спеціальні програми для Windows, WPF є життєздатним варіантом.
WPF витримав випробування часом і продовжує активно розробляти корпоративне програмне забезпечення через 18 років після першого випуску. Він продовжує бути сумісним з останніми версіями Windows, і немає ознак того, що це зміниться.
У 2024 році очікується, що WPF більш легко інтегрувати з . NET MAUI, дозволяючи розробникам використовувати наявні навички для створення програм, які працюють на різних платформах.